High Density Disc Recording Systems

Continuing investigation in the field of high density disc recording has resulted in a record with a playing time of 20 hours. Some of the history and reasoning underlying this development will be presented. A description of the processes and elements of the system will follow. The potential of high density disc recording system will be assessed. The reproduction of the discs at the rate of 4-1/6 rpm will be demonstrated.
